I was curious to see if Mitch would tip his hand as to the player that he would advance as POY -- Spencer or Steven. At first, I thought that it was telling that Cook was introduced after Weisz for senior night awards yet Spencer was the last guy pulled by Mitch when they were reintroduced towards the end of the game.

It is a very difficult call. Both players bring different skills to the table that mesh with the Henderson team concept. The stats are not gaudy but collectively, they were the two best players in the IL. The W/L differential between the Tigers and Harvard is one of the largest in recent league history, 4 games, and they are the most significant contributors although Stephens is very close.

Henderson's call if he is really the one that makes the call may be dependent as to who is the strongest leader -- would not want to be in his shoes.
